Creamy Caramel Protein Jello

Description

A silky-smooth, high-protein dessert that combines the rich flavor of caramel with the satisfying texture of jello. Perfect for a post-workout treat or a guilt-free indulgence.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 170ml unsweetened almond milk
  • 2g agar-agar powder
  • 5g salted caramel protein powder
  • Optional: sweetener to taste

Instructions

  1. In a saucepan, combine the almond milk and agar-agar powder.
  2. Heat the mixture over medium heat, stirring constantly, until it begins to simmer.
  3. Once simmering, reduce the heat and continue to stir for another 2 minutes to ensure the agar-agar is fully dissolved.
  4. Remove from heat and whisk in the salted caramel protein powder until smooth.
  5. Taste the mixture and add sweetener if desired.
  6. Pour the mixture into a mold or individual serving cups.
  7. Refrigerate for at least 2 hours, or until set.
  8. Once set, serve chilled and enjoy your creamy caramel protein jello!

Notes

  • Feel free to experiment with different flavors of protein powder to create your own variations.
  • For a creamier texture, consider using a blend of almond milk and Greek yogurt.
  • This dessert can be made in advance and stored in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
